What is the distinction in between a deadbolt and a knob lock?
A deadbolt is more secure because it has a strong metal bolt that extends into the door frame, whereas a knob lock normally only has a spring bolt that can be easily required open.

5. What is a mortise lock?
A mortise lock is a type of lock that suits a pocket (mortise) cut into the edge of the door. These locks are normally more secure than basic cylindrical locks and are often discovered in higher-end residential homes.
